Abstract
Optical quality Gd2O2S:Tb,Ce ceramics have been sintered by the uniaxial hot pressing method. The heat-treated ceramics offer high transparency in a wide spectral range from 400 to 1000 nm and good scintillation characteristics: high intensity of X-ray stimulated luminescence in the green spectral region and a low level of afterglow
